Understanding the Engineering Trends of 2026

As industries evolve, engineering must adapt to new challenges and opportunities. According to a May 2026 report from Gartner, ten strategic technology trends are set to shape innovation, resilience, and trust across various sectors. 2. Advanced Computing

Advanced computing technologies such as quantum computing and edge computing are revolutionizing how data is processed and analyzed. As noted in a recent article from MIT Technology Review, these technologies will enhance real-time decision-making capabilities.
